Before HIGGINSON, COSTA, and HO, Circuit Judges.
PER CURIAM: *
The attorney appointed to represent Jose Apolinar Arreola Avalos has
moved for leave to withdraw and has filed a brief in accordance with Anders v.
California,
386 U.S. 738 (1967), and United States v. Flores,
632 F.3d 229 (5th
Cir. 2011). Arreola Avalos has not filed a response. We have reviewed
counsel’s brief and the relevant portions of the record reflected therein. We

concur with counsel’s assessment that the appeal presents no nonfrivolous
issue for appellate review. Accordingly, counsel’s motion for leave to withdraw
is GRANTED, counsel is excused from further responsibilities herein, and the
APPEAL IS DISMISSED. See 5TH CIR. R. 42.2.
